Hackermans: The Internet Meme That Turned Everyday Tech Wins into Comedy

Dr. Elias Clarke

Hackermans: The Internet Meme That Turned Everyday Tech Wins into Comedy

The term hackermans has become a familiar sight across gaming communities, social media platforms, livestream chats, and technology forums. Usually accompanied by an image of a person surrounded by glowing green code, the meme is used whenever someone performs a task that appears technically impressive—even when the achievement is actually quite ordinary.

In its most common form, the joke exaggerates simple actions. Someone changes a browser setting, reconnects a Wi-Fi router, or opens a command prompt, and observers respond with “Hackermans” as if a major cybersecurity breakthrough has occurred. The humour comes from the contrast between the mundane action and the dramatic presentation.

While many internet users recognise the meme instantly, fewer understand how it emerged. Its history reflects the evolution of online humour itself, combining gaming culture, livestream communities, image-sharing platforms, and technology stereotypes.

Today, Hackermans remains relevant because it captures a universal online experience: celebrating small victories with disproportionate enthusiasm. Whether used sincerely or sarcastically, the meme continues to thrive across multiple platforms more than a decade after its earliest appearances.

This article explores the origins, evolution, cultural significance, and future of one of the internet’s most enduring technology jokes.

What Does Hackermans Mean?

At its core, Hackermans is shorthand for:

“Someone has done something mildly technical and is now being treated like an elite hacker.”

The joke relies on exaggeration.

Examples include:

  • Restarting a frozen computer
  • Using browser developer tools
  • Changing account settings
  • Connecting two devices successfully
  • Copying and pasting code from an online tutorial

In each case, observers ironically portray the individual as a master cybercriminal or elite programmer.

The meme reflects a broader internet tradition of celebrating ordinary actions as extraordinary accomplishments.

The Origins of the Hackermans Meme

Early Internet Influences

The roots of Hackermans can be traced to the internet’s long-standing fascination with hackers.

Films from the 1990s often portrayed hacking as a dramatic activity involving:

  • Green code scrolling down screens
  • Dark rooms illuminated by monitors
  • Rapid keyboard typing
  • Digital intrusion accompanied by flashy graphics

Popular culture created an exaggerated image of what hacking looked like.

Online communities later parodied these stereotypes.

The “Mr. Robot” Effect

The television series Mr. Robot helped renew public interest in hacking culture during the mid-2010s.

Unlike older films, the show featured more realistic technical content. However, audiences continued sharing exaggerated hacker imagery online, creating fertile ground for memes such as Hackermans.

Livestream and Twitch Adoption

The meme gained significant visibility through livestream platforms.

Gaming communities began posting “Hackermans” in chat whenever a streamer:

  • Fixed a technical issue
  • Modified a game setting
  • Opened a command window
  • Performed a basic troubleshooting step

The phrase quickly became part of Twitch culture and spread beyond gaming audiences.

How the Meme Works

Humour often relies on contrast.

Hackermans succeeds because it combines:

Ordinary ActionExaggerated Interpretation
Changing Wi-Fi settingsElite network intrusion
Installing softwareAdvanced cyber operation
Opening terminalProfessional penetration testing
Editing configuration filesGovernment-level hacking
Running a scriptGenius programming achievement

The wider the gap between reality and presentation, the funnier the joke becomes.

Real-World Observations from Online Communities

Several observable trends help explain the meme’s persistence.

Observation 1: Technical Communities Use It Differently

Professional developers often use Hackermans self-deprecatingly.

Instead of mocking others, they joke about their own work.

For example:

“I restarted the server and everything works. Hackermans.”

This reflects a culture that values humility.

Observation 2: The Meme Reduces Technical Anxiety

New learners frequently report feeling intimidated by programming and cybersecurity.

Humorous memes help create a less formal environment.

By treating basic technical actions as exaggerated victories, communities make learning feel more welcoming.

Observation 3: It Adapts Easily

Many internet jokes fade because they rely on specific events.

Hackermans survives because it applies to nearly any technology-related situation.

Its flexibility is a major advantage.

Risks and Trade-Offs

Not every aspect of the meme is entirely positive.

Oversimplification

Repeated use can reinforce inaccurate stereotypes about cybersecurity.

Real-world security work involves:

  • Risk assessment
  • Compliance requirements
  • Vulnerability management
  • Incident response

These activities are far more complex than internet portrayals suggest.

Meme Fatigue

As with all online jokes, overuse can reduce effectiveness.

Communities occasionally retire memes temporarily when they become too common.

Context Dependence

People unfamiliar with internet culture may misunderstand the reference.

This limits its effectiveness outside digitally engaged audiences.
